SCORING
You receive points for every correct team you pick. The number of points you receive for a correct pick increases each round.
As such, someone does not necessarily have to pick the champion in order to win the pool. The scoring for each round is as follows:
Play-in games: No points (not included in pool) Round of 64: 1 point each (32 total possible) Round of 32: 2 point each (32 total possible) Sweet 16: 4 point each (32 total possible) Elite 8: 8 point each (32 total possible) Final 4: 16 point each (32 total possible) Championship Game: 32 points
TIE-BREAKER In case of a tie, the final game total score will be used. If a further tiebreaker is needed, the person with the most correct final four teams will be used.
